I am making a wall hanging for my daughter as a Christmas gift. I have made others, but this one reflects the first 12 years of my youngest grandson. Becaue the pictures are different sizes (42 pictures transferred to fabric), I need to fill 4 places with fabric, and I want to embroider a short saying on each one.
So far I have thought of "Celebrate Life" and "Live, Love, Laugh". I cannot think of any other suitable short things to use. I would appreciate any help you can give. Thanks

Great plan you have ... and it'll be even great if you can come up with some that are unique to your family.

What are some of the family sayings that your GS would know?
Ones you are proud of ... and perhaps ones he "hates" to hear, though in years to come as an adult, they will remind him of us family members, and what they'd say.

Any remembered words or phrases he said once, though the family have continued to repeat for years? when he was first learning to speak? later on?
